Clutch Engagement point higher after launch?

I've noticed a weird problem as of late:

I've done 2 rather hard launches in the last few days...... and after each launch, my engagement point keeps moving out farther (must let the pedal out more)........ Any idea what would cause this? I am not sliping the clutch, rather a quick drop (not sidesteping).
